Nonkeratinised Squamous Metaplasia of the Urinary Bladder in Children: A Report of Case Experiences
Background. Squamous metaplasia refers to the pathological transformation of the urothelium leading to nonkeratinised stratified squamous metaplasia (N-KSM). Objective.
